The History of Twist Braids

Twist braids have deep roots in African culture, where they have been worn for centuries. These styles were often used to signify social status, age, and even tribal affiliation. Over time, twist braids have evolved, blending traditional techniques with modern aesthetics.

In the early 20th century, twist braids became more widely recognized in the Western world, thanks in part to the influence of African American culture. Icons like musicians and actors showcased these styles, making them popular among various demographics. Today, twist braids are celebrated for their beauty and practicality, transcending cultural boundaries.

Popular Twist Braid Styles

Senegalese Twists

Senegalese twists are characterized by their sleek and elegant appearance. They are created using two strands of hair twisted together, often incorporating synthetic hair for added length and volume. Senegalese twists can be worn long or short, making them a versatile choice.

  • Ideal for medium to long hair.
  • Can last for several weeks with proper maintenance.
  • Provides a protective style while allowing for creativity in accessorizing.

Marley Twists

Marley twists are a thicker, more textured option, often made with Marley hair that mimics the natural texture of Afro hair. This style is great for individuals looking to achieve a fuller look.

  • Perfect for adding volume to your hairstyle.
  • Can be styled in various lengths and thicknesses.
  • Offers a natural look that works well for casual and formal settings.

Flat Twists

Flat twists are a variation of traditional braids, where the hair is twisted flat against the scalp. This style is often used as a base for updos or can be worn alone for a chic look.

  • Great for a low-maintenance everyday style.
  • Can be easily transformed into an updo for special occasions.
  • Suitable for all hair lengths.

Two-Strand Twists

Two-strand twists are the simplest form of twist braids, where two sections of hair are twisted together. This style is perfect for beginners and can be done on natural or relaxed hair.

  • Easy to achieve and requires minimal tools.
  • Can be worn as a protective style or left loose for a casual look.
  • Ideal for transitioning hair types.

Techniques for Creating Twist Braids

Creating twist braids can be a fun and rewarding process. Here are some techniques to help you achieve the perfect twists:

  • Preparation: Start with clean, moisturized hair to prevent breakage.
  • Sectioning: Use a comb to section your hair into manageable parts. Smaller sections will yield tighter twists.
  • Twisting: Take two strands of hair and twist them around each other, ensuring that the twists are uniform.
  • Securing: Use hair ties or clips to secure the ends of your twists, or you can braid the ends for a different look.

Maintaining Twist Braids

Proper maintenance is crucial for keeping twist braids looking fresh and healthy. Here are some tips to help you care for your twists:

  • Moisturize your scalp regularly to prevent dryness.
  • Wash your hair gently with a sulfate-free shampoo.
  • Limit manipulation to avoid frizz and breakage.
  • Wrap your hair at night with a silk or satin scarf to reduce friction.

Benefits of Twist Braids

Twist braids offer numerous benefits that make them a popular choice for many individuals:

  • Versatility: They can be styled in various ways, allowing for creativity.
  • Low Maintenance: Once installed, they require minimal upkeep.
  • Protective Style: They help protect natural hair from environmental damage.
  • Long-Lasting: With proper care, twist braids can last for weeks.

Who Can Rock Twist Braids?

Twist braids are suitable for all hair types and can be adapted to suit various lengths and textures. Whether you have natural, relaxed, or chemically treated hair, there’s a twist braid style that can work for you.

Furthermore, twist braids are a fantastic option for individuals looking to switch up their look without making permanent changes to their hair. They can also be a stylish solution for busy lifestyles, providing an effortless yet chic appearance.

As with any hairstyle, twist braids have their trends. Some of the current popular trends include:

  • Colorful Twists: Adding vibrant colors to twist braids for a bold statement.
  • Accessorized Twists: Using beads, cuffs, and other accessories to personalize the look.
  • Half-Up Styles: Combining twists with other styles for a unique appearance.
